DORMER LOFT CONVERSION PLANS

The perfect upgrade for smaller homes

A dormer loft conversion is the perfect way to transform your loft from wasted space into a room you can use. This simple addition can be used for extra bedrooms, bathrooms, or even an office. Dormers are box-shaped structures that expand headspace and floor space too, and are well within permitted development rights. It's quick and easy to add to your home,

Adding a dormer to your home has the potential to create a third bedroom, or open up a new space for an office.

Great way to bring more light into your home, enhance your living space and improve the value of your home.

MANSARD LOFT CONVERSION PLANS

Natural light, more room, better home

A mansard loft conversion adds a striking feature to any home. With extra headroom, natural light and the option to install a Juliet balcony, this conversion style can add serious value to your property. Suitable for most types of properties and subject to planning permission, it’s ideal if your home needs maximum head height and looking for multiple room configuration.

Provides for a generous-size conversion and can add room configurations like two bedrooms and a bathroom.

Live in a stunning room with added natural light, while increasing space in your home.

HIP-TO-GABLE LOFT CONVERSION PLANS

Use the slope to create more more headroom

Add space to your home by converting your hipped roof. A hip-to-gable loft conversion creates more headroom in the slope of hipped roofs or dormer windows, which are typically quite low. You can also add exterior elements like rooflights or skylights to flood your loft with natural light.

The increase in ceiling height creates a more spacious, airy feel.

Hip to gable loft conversions may require full planning permission

Planning permission? We've got your back

It is important to know that there is no single formula for determining whether or not a conversion will be approved. Nevertheless, you should be able to make minor changes without having to submit an application; most straightforward situations qualify as permitted development (PD) rights, providing they conform to a few key rules such as keeping exterior materials intact while not adversely affecting your neighbours.

If your project involves conservation areas, listed buildings, or designated land, or if it falls outside the guidelines associated with PD, you will have to seek full planning permission.


You'll still have to comply with building control and building regulations, regardless of the planning permission situation. Permission to build can seem like a long and complicated process, but our planning permission management team will guide you every step of the way.

LOFT CONVERSION CONSIDERATIONS

What your home needs to be loft conversion friendly

Our team of experienced surveyors will assess your new loft conversion to ensure the possibilities you have in mind can be actualised. Prior to the building process, surveyors will look at items such as existing head height and roof pitch, the location of water tanks or chimney stacks, available space for new staircases, and more. From there, they will create a detailed report outlining what is possible for your converted space.

Our surveyors can identify potential problems before they arise, ensuring your loft conversion is a success.

Frequently Asked Questions

So you want to put a loft in your home but don't know where to start? We've put together a list of frequently asked questions to help answer all your queries on loft conversions and making the most out of your attic space.

  • How much does a loft conversion cost?

    This depends upon where you live and the size of the conversion. An average loft conversion would be circa £21,000 – £44,000 but may be more with additional dormers.

  • Do I need planning permission for a loft conversion?

    Most loft conversions fall within permitted development rights, meaning that planning permission will not be required.

  • How long does a typical loft conversion take?

    This will vary according to each project, with a typical rear dormer loft conversion taking four and a half weeks and a gable-end taking up to five and a half weeks.

  • Is it worth getting a loft conversion?

    Yes as research shows that converting your loft adds value, extra space and improves energy efficiency.
